My father and I bought this kart back in 1969. I was 14(slow face palm). The motor mount had already been altered to fit the 3HP Clinton 4-stroke it came with(see vintage photo). Later I changed to a 3hp copper colored Briggs. Played with it for a few years until girls started showing an interest in me, went to college, and started a career. In the early eighties, I stripped the kart down to bare frame to paint black and did not put it back together until about seven years ago when some friends gave me a broken pressure washer with a 6HP tecumseh. It survived all those years and two major moves with only one missing bearing dust cap. Best top speed was 31 mph. This past month, I bought a Harbor Freight Predator 212 engine and added a stage 3 mod kit. My last run was 50 mph with more to go but had to quit there because of running out of room to stop. That single drum brake can only do so much. Will try to add hydraulic disc if I can without modifying originality of the frame.
